A chemical factory is a facility that produces a wide range of chemicals, from pharmaceuticals and pesticides to industrial solvents and plastics. These factories play a crucial role in the global economy by providing the raw materials needed for countless products and industries. However, the production and handling of chemicals also come with inherent risks that must be carefully managed to protect the environment, workers, and surrounding communities.
One of the most important aspects of running a chemical factory is ensuring the safety of the workers and the surrounding environment. This involves implementing strict safety regulations and protocols to minimize the risk of accidents, spills, and other potentially harmful incidents. In many countries, chemical factories are subject to stringent regulations imposed by government agencies such as the Environmental Protection Agency (EPA) and the Occupational Safety and Health Administration (OSHA).
These regulations cover a wide range of topics, including the storage and handling of hazardous materials, waste disposal, air and water pollution control, and worker safety. For example, chemical factories are required to store hazardous materials in secure containers and follow specific protocols for transporting and handling these substances. They must also have emergency response plans in place in case of accidents or spills, as well as proper training for workers on how to respond to emergencies.
In addition to these safety regulations, chemical factories must also monitor and control emissions to prevent air and water pollution. This may involve installing pollution control devices, such as scrubbers or filters, to remove harmful substances from the factory’s exhaust gases or wastewater. Regular monitoring and reporting of emissions are also typically required to ensure compliance with environmental regulations.
Worker safety is another key concern in a chemical factory, as employees may be exposed to hazardous chemicals and processes on a daily basis. To protect workers from exposure to harmful substances, factories must provide appropriate personal protective equipment (PPE), such as gloves, goggles, and respirators. They must also train workers on how to safely handle chemicals and use equipment, as well as how to respond to accidents or spills.
Furthermore, chemical factories must have strict protocols in place for waste disposal to prevent contamination of the environment. This may involve treating waste materials before disposal, recycling or reusing waste products whenever possible, and following regulations for the disposal of hazardous materials. Improper waste disposal can have far-reaching consequences, including soil and water contamination, and potential harm to wildlife and human health.
In recent years, there has been a growing focus on sustainability and environmental responsibility in the chemical industry. Many chemical factories are investing in technologies and practices to reduce their environmental footprint, such as energy-efficient processes, renewable energy sources, and waste minimization. Some factories are also transitioning to greener chemicals that are less harmful to the environment and human health.
